Jintrick Archive → 文書指向ウェブデザイン → ハイパーテキスト設計指針 → 更に制約されたHTML4.01リファレンス → Appendix, 2007-10-08
CDATAとは要するに文字列のことで、#PCDATAとは違いマーク「<」がタグ等の開始として扱われないが、間違って実装したブラウザも少なからず存在するので#PCDATAを扱うのと同じような注意深さで扱うと良い。属性値内におけるCDATA型には次の特徴があるとされる。
これらの特徴に基づく注意点を簡潔にまとめるなら、1)「&」という文字を実体参照の開始でなく、そのままの文字として扱いたいときは「&」と書く必要があり、2) 改行やタブ文字で何かを表現すべきではない、といえるであろう。